I had my 50e at a dealership yesterday to get a piece on the passenger door handle fixed. I was excited to see software update to idrive 8.5 on the service checklist. It was listed under a recall for a software update. I asked my service person about this and they confirmed the update would be performed while the vehicle was in for service.
When I picked up the vehicle last night idrive 8 was still installed unfortunately. I asked why the update wasn't completed and they sent this response: "I talked to a tech. He said since BMW released the service action and everyone knows there is a software update it blocked the actual software update from happening. The service action is so we make people aware that the interface will be changing with the update so they know ahead of time. The idrive 8.5 update will need to be installed via the OTA update when it is rolled out." A bit confusing, but according to my dealer, they are blocked from performing the update until the OTA is released to everyone. |

A dealer updating the software under warranty happens for two reasons:
- a safety issue - a problem reported by the customer that the update is supposed to fix. Other than those two, the dealer doesn't get paid from BMW to perform the update. Now, if the OTA update fails for some reason, BMW corporate will usually authorize the dealer to update the vehicle. Just wanting the latest isn't a reason for BMW to update you for free. |
